§ 5. Consequences of Non-Payment

Please be advised that failure to remit payment of the amount due within the time specified above may result in additional charges, including late fees, administration charges, or interest, only to the extent permitted under the Tenancy Agreement and the applicable residential tenancies legislation of the Province of ________. Continued non-payment may further result in the Landlord serving a statutory notice to end the tenancy for non-payment of rent and, where applicable, applying to the appropriate residential tenancy tribunal or court for an order terminating the tenancy, for possession of the Rental Premises, and for recovery of the rent arrears, all in accordance with applicable law.
